From 2cb2674698ec1227cf8a6d8fd28925b6fdd948a2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: =?UTF-8?q?Philippe=20Mathieu-Daud=C3=A9?= Date: Tue, 12 Jan 2021 22:28:57 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] target/mips: Convert Loongson DDIV.G opcodes to decodetree M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Introduce decode_loongson() to decode all Loongson vendor specific opcodes. Start converting a single opcode: DDIV.G (divide 64-bit signed integers).
